I know the mods have never applied this tag consistently, but it's getting increasingly goofy... E.g. Hikikomari and Executioner don't get the tag, even though they are officially advertised as yuri. So what happens in SayYouRadio that makes it more explicitly a lesbian romance? The manga version only has the "subtext" tag on Dynasty Scans. The official platforms (anime homepage, Dengeki Bunko, Comic Walker, Bookwalker) don't have a yuri tag either, and reading the synopses of the later light novel volumes it doesn't sound like any of these girls are dating yet, so what's going on...?

I'm not saying the tag needs to be taken down, I'm just confused
